This conversation explores generalized anxiety disorder from the perspectives of the brain, psyche, and treatment. Mohammad Reza Sargolzaei and Morteza Ali-Ashrafi discuss the symptoms, roots, and therapeutic approaches to chronic anxiety.
Generalized anxiety disorder is one of the most common and debilitating psychological experiences; a condition in which chronic worry, mental tension, and constant preoccupation can affect a person's daily life, relationships, and decision-making.
In this conversation, Mohammad Reza Sargolzaei and Morteza Ali-Ashrafi discuss the relationship between the brain and anxiety, the psychological mechanisms of worry, and therapeutic pathways. The discussion can be useful for audiences who wish to understand anxiety not merely as a transient feeling, but as a biological, psychological, and clinical issue.
This program was held as an Instagram Live session by the Iranian Scientific Association of Clinical Hypnosis and offers an opportunity for the general public to become familiar with the scientific and therapeutic language surrounding generalized anxiety, without reducing it to simplistic advice.
